Google Sites is designed to allow you to easily and collaboratively create websites.

[edit] General Information

Google Sites works by basically allowing you to:

  1. Choose a template, which has a pre-constructed look and series of pages, for your site;
  2. Select site settings, including access permissions and url;
  3. Edit the content on pages;
  4. Customize template elements like the header or logo, sidebar, and so forth.

[edit] Example Uses for Education

  • Creating an online curriculum vitae or portfolio
  • Collaborating on an organizational or group website
  • Designing a web quest or other educational website
  • Publishing an online textbook
  • Generating a small wiki
